If all the pedals and the switcher are powered via isolated supplies the risk for ground loops should be minimal.

If we want two outputs, having at least one of them isolated (via transformer) would avoid ground loops between the two amps.

Am I missing anything?
 
3 scenarios you could be missing
- using one of the loops to put your amps preamp in the loop (ie 4 cable method), in which case it would be a crapshoot as to what you would want to isolate. So ground lift switches for all jacks would be cool and I’d think easy to implement
- metal pedalboard + metal cases pedals. Yes the Velcro could provide isolation, but some folks zip tie or use other attachment, which could introduce another common ground path.
- use of snake cables or other multi conductor cables- some of which share grounds.

And of course the “budget” isolated supply that isn’t really isolated
